Canon Camera on tripod, no star tracker.
60 lights and 10 dark's were taken, stacked in deep sky stacker and processed in Photoshop.
This image contains the famous double cluster in the constellation of Perseus. Its catalog numbers are NGC 869 and NGC 884 which are both open clusters, approximately 7,502 light years from earth. And visually through an eyepiece they look spectacular.
